Output 17dc4df7e047ab8eca73d7c39445cbb0e6807cae8ee9395db9b9afc514487528:17

value
1692471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43149f29458a9893fe705ded6eaeb1ad7970d4e9 OP_EQUAL
address
37ohuDeVu1Q6wDT8Cy2gpReKxALqV3HcWm
transaction
17dc4df7e047ab8eca73d7c39445cbb0e6807cae8ee9395db9b9afc514487528
confirmations
406589
spent
true